Warning Signs You Need Slab Leak Water Removal

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. That’s why it’s essential to catch them early and address them quickly.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Be cautious of persistent musty smells in your home, as they can show a hidden water leak. Don’t ignore it, as it can lead to mold growth and further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Noticeable changes in your flooring, such as warping or buckling, can be a sign of a slab leak. Don’t delay, as it can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

Water Stains on Ceiling or Walls

Visible water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a slab leak. Don’t ignore it, as it can lead to further damage and even health risks.

Increased Water Bill

A sudden increase in your water bill can be a sign of a hidden water leak. Don’t ignore it, as it can lead to costly repairs and even health risks.

Unusual Noises in the Walls

Unusual noises in the walls, such as dripping or running water, can be a sign of a slab leak. Don’t ignore it, as it can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

Visible Water Leaks Under Appliances

Visible water leaks under appliances, such as dishwashers or refrigerators, can be a sign of a slab leak. Don’t ignore it, as it can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

Slab Leak Water Removal Cost in McMinnville, TN

The cost of Slab Leak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in McMinnville, TN. These estimates are based on real-world costs and may not reflect your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Slab leak detection and repair $500 – $2,500 The severity and location of the leak, as well as the materials and equipment used for the repair.
Water extraction and cleanup $1,000 – $5,000 The amount of water extracted, the size of the affected area, and the equipment used for the cleanup.
Drying and dehumidification $1,500 – $6,000 The size of the affected area, the type of equipment used for drying and dehumidification, and the duration of the process.
Slab replacement or repair $2,000 – $10,000 The size of the affected area, the materials and equipment used for the repair or replacement, and the labor costs.
Mold remediation and cleanup $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area, the type of mold present, and the equipment and materials used for the remediation and cleanup.
Structural damage repair $3,000 – $15,000 The extent of the structural damage, the materials and equipment used for the repair, and the labor costs.
